Here are the highlights:
  • Suspension with optimal performance and dampening. Ideal for competition or drifting purpose.
  • Specially made shock body for best dampening performance.
  • Wide range of settings possible to suit all race circuits and driving style.
  • Quick ride height and tweak adjustment.
  • Eliminate the need for multiple shims and dis-assembly when changing settings.
  • Compatible with different steering knuckles and ti-rod for further customization. (Available separately).

I've got mine today. Got it up and running in real short time.

Followed the instructions,cut the bottom tabs etc....
Only the knuckles needs some work to get it smoother.
The under brace or 'arm' also acts as a brace for the body clip therefore reinforcing it.
Tri-shock users will be so tempted to mount these shocks to their setup.Its smooth and bind-free from the package.It now comes in kyosho 'inner-tube' design,minus the tiny screws.
Tie rod is different from the stock ones.And this means we have to wait and see if they come out with options soon.
